 1962 Ford Galaxie Sunliner, which is a convertible.  Has had some body work done by amateur, a bit rough.  Needs paint.  Has a good running V8, probably the 352 but could be a 390, has a 2 barrel carb so I am guessing 352 because of year of car.  Has a center console and stick shift automatic trans, bucket seats but I don't think they are original, so this may be an XL Sunliner, but probably not and someone added a console to make it a clone and lost interest.  Shifter works, but needs adjustment.  Engine runs very well, the brakes work, it  does stop but needs adjusting, maybe shoes.   Does drive and shifts well, but trans has slow leak.  This car has an x frame chassis, what I can see looks solid, and car sits level.  Tires dry rotting from sitting but hold air for a couple of weeks or longer.  I bought a new top for it when I bought it 6 years ago, it is still in the box,in the trunk. Also rear quarter sheet metal for 1 side.  Full set of decent hub caps, correct originals, and good set of skirts.   I start up, and then drive this car a little at least once every 2 months. 

   I bought this car about 6 years ago, intending to restore it.   I replaced the dashboard, and the one I put in looks new. And then I lost interest.  The windshield has a score in it from wiper blade, otherwise clear.  All the side trim is gone,  and at least one fender has been replaced.  The rear quarters are rusted out, and there are small holes in trunk.  Floor pans were apparently replaced by amateur, and are heavy sheet metal screwed down.     Look at the pictures and judge for yourself.    I am selling it as is, where is. Buyer pays shipping.  True mileage is anybody's guess, this car is 52 years old !!  I do have a clear Tennessee title.

eBay Find of the Day: 1987 Ford Thunderbird Turbo Coupe is showroom fresh

Tue, 27 Aug 2013

There's an ultra-rare Ford Thunderbird for sale on eBay, although it's not quite the T-Bird you're probably thinking. This is a 1987 Thunderbird Turbo Coupe, complete with a five-speed manual transmission and just a shade over 13,000 miles on the clock. The condition is said to be mint, and judging by the interior and exterior pictures, we're inclined to believe the seller. The paint is glossy and the interior looks showroom new, while the underbody is stunningly clean for a 36-year-old car.
Underhood sits a 2.3-liter, intercooled and turbocharged four-cylinder (also found in the Mustang SVO) that was producing 190 horsepower when it left the factory. Inside, the five-speed manual transmission adds to the car's rarity. The vehicle's sole owner has been as immaculate with the paperwork as he has with the rest of the car - it's all there, including brochures and other product material.

Nelson Piquet and Nigel Mansell revisit bitter F1 rivalry in... Ford Fusion campaign?

Wed, 23 Jan 2013

Formula One World Champions Nelson Piquet and Nigel Mansell haven't been on good terms since the 1986 season, when Piquet joined Mansell at the Williams team and Piquet spent the year privately fuming about not being granted the status of number one driver. Things only got worse from there - even though Piquet won the title the following year with Williams, still partnered with Mansell, the fuming was a lot less private.
They're back together after a 25-year silence, in the city of Porto Alegre, Brazil to drive the new Ford Fusion. Called "Fusion Grand Prix," both men get the new Ford sedan, prepped to their liking - but still street legal, we assume - for a race to decide... well, who is faster behind the wheel of a Fusion.
There will be four episodes, with the first two having already aired. The third episode comes on January 29 and the race happens February 5. RTR Spec 5 Concept shows off 2015 Ford Mustang's drifty potential

Wed, 05 Nov 2014

Meet the Ford Mustang RTR Spec 5 Concept, a fully functional drift car that, according to our team in Sin City, has been doling out demo drifts in front of the Las Vegas Convention Center.
Destined to be the flagship of RTR's Tactical Performance Line, the Spec 5 Concept is, in addition to its 5.0-liter Aluminator V8 engine, chock full of performance parts that you can buy for your very own 2015 Mustang. In addition to the Ford Racing engine, the OEM parts supplier has lent the Spec 5 an aluminum radiator and a close-ratio six-speed transmission.
ASD Motorsports provided the front lower control arms, while the car itself rides on a fully customized coilover suspension. Magnaflow and American Racing have provided the exhaust system and headers, respectively. 20-inch HRE wheels, designed for RTR, are wrapped in sticky Nitto rubber.
